What is the safest way to develop links without getting penalized? I submitted one of my old site to hundreds of directories and got penalized so i dont want ot make the same mistake.
The trick is to make your link building look as natural as possible to the search engines. So that means build links gradually and with multiple link anchor texts. Don't get too many links at once and don't get too many links from any one source. Also try to link to both your homepage and your internal pages. You may be best off avoiding certain directories and other free-for-all links. Ensure you gets links from quality sites too. If your links are all from junk sites, it reflects poorly on your own site.
